Fumino Imagine lands Sapporo Kinen
20 Aug 2012 | Racingpost.com 

Report: Japan, Sunday 

Sapporo: Sapporo Kinen (Grade 2) 1m2f, turf, 3yo+

Fumino Imagine(Masaru Honda/ Keisuke Dazai) landed the richest Grade 2 in Japan as he took the Sapporo Kinen, an important prep for the Grade 1 Tenno Sho Autumn.

Favourite Dark Shadow, runner-up of last year's Tenno Sho Autumn and having his first run since a disappointing ninth in the Dubai Duty Free in March, tracked leader Aliseo at a steady pace and shot past the leader around the home turn.

However, Fumino Imagine had him covered and went to the lead in the straight to take the win. Hiruno D'Amour was the third.

Dazai said: "I believed she could win if I could make her run smoothly. She is very strong because she beat Grade 1-class horses."
